The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Wales with a requirement for WPF sk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ited WPF over the 6 months to 3 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
3 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 103 115 135
Rank change year-on-year +12 +20 -
Permanent jobs citing WPF 18 13 3
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Wales 0.89% 0.78% 0.16%
As % of the Libraries, Frameworks & Software Standards category 4.74% 2.90% 0.48%
Number of salaries quoted 16 6 2
10th Percentile £41,250 £33,000 £29,750
25th Percentile £45,938 £38,750 £33,125
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£50,000 £45,000 £42,500
Median % change year-on-year +11.11% +5.88% -
75th Percentile £52,500 £51,250 £53,125
90th Percentile - £60,000 £57,250
UK median annual salary £52,500 £62,500 £60,000
% change year-on-year -16.00% +4.17% +20.00%
